Output e618ef3422afee88c7ec43c53a3d1e037fc98fb9627f9e38b34e0429dc50067c:7

value
8993612
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4af95b73fe09f83a2ce3bdfadb18e6e76ad975b4 OP_EQUAL
address
38XSePDeJiZYy1XHEVVhqQ1hXQUn7RhZ8A
transaction
e618ef3422afee88c7ec43c53a3d1e037fc98fb9627f9e38b34e0429dc50067c
spent
true